Output 2e5920d24697b76cb74b5b3ee4dee1e018e6fc2af5ba9ee554bf90ab38cac0fb:1

value
30653113
script pubkey
OP_0 OP_PUSHBYTES_20 6daf37956dc800907eac56aebf362dba04a799ac
address
ltc1qdkhn09tdeqqfql4v26ht7d3dhgz20xdvcazhax
transaction
2e5920d24697b76cb74b5b3ee4dee1e018e6fc2af5ba9ee554bf90ab38cac0fb
spent
true